Executive team,

Following the Q2 review, Marlowe Fabrication will reduce the marketing budget by 22% for the remainder of the fiscal year. Cuts fall primarily on trade events and the Brightvale sponsorship; digital acquisition spend is preserved. Headcount is unaffected. Jonas will redistribute agency commitments by end of month, and regional leads have been briefed. We expect a modest pipeline dip in Q4, recoverable by Q1. The confidential rationale and reinvestment plan appears directly below.

management briefing: Silmirek Group is in early talks to buy Oliysix Group for about $124.4 million. The Briath launch date is December 14, and nothing goes to the press before then. Legal wants the Sildorax Logistics term sheet withdrawn before May 4.

## WebSocket Compression: Who to Contact

The Streamglass gateway supports permessage-deflate but it's disabled by default. Enabling it cuts bandwidth ~60% on chatty channels but spikes CPU on the edge pods and complicates memory accounting per connection. Tradeoff decisions are owned by the Gateway Performance group; do not flip the flag without their sign-off. Benchmarks live in the Streamglass perf repo. Historical context: we disabled it after the Q3 pod-memory incident. Questions, proposals, or flag-change requests go here.

pager mailbox: belvan.ulavan.druiel@halixdyn.local

## Tuning

The receipt mailer (Almsgate) batches donation receipts and sends through the Thornquay relay. On-call: if the queue backs up, resist the urge to crank batch size — the relay rate-limits per connection, and bigger batches just mean bigger retries. Scale worker count first, then shorten the flush interval. Dedupe window must stay longer than the retry horizon or donors get duplicate receipts, which generates tickets. All knobs live in one place and are read at worker start. Current production values follow.

tuning table, kajop-yafof:
QUOTAS = {
    "wenath": 10,
    "ulaael": 5,
}

Subject: DR drill next Tuesday — TurnTally counter

Hi Priya, welcome aboard! Next Tuesday we're running the disaster-recovery drill for the TurnTally turnstile counter at Marwick Field. You'll restore the gate-count database from the cold backup. Nothing scary — the wiki covers most of it. To unseal the backup archive, use the recovery phrase below.

vault phrase of yaguf-hahaf = druath-holix